The Mercury Montego, a mid-size sedan produced from 2004 to 2016, represents a blend of American engineering and practicality. This car, belonging to the E-class segment, offers a spacious and comfortable ride, making it an excellent choice for families and long-distance travelers. With its 3.0 CVT (200 hp) 4x4 modification, the Montego delivers a balanced performance, combining power and efficiency. Its full-time all-wheel-drive system ensures stability and control in various driving conditions, making it a reliable option for those who prioritize safety and performance.
Under the hood, the Mercury Montego is powered by a 3.0-liter V6 petrol engine, producing 200 horsepower at 5750 rpm and 271 Nm of torque at 4500 rpm. This engine, paired with a continuously variable transmission (CVT), provides smooth acceleration and efficient power delivery. The car's fuel consumption is rated at 12.4 liters per 100 km in the city and 9.1 liters per 100 km on the highway, making it a relatively economical choice for its class. The Montego's top speed is 177 km/h, ensuring that it can handle highway speeds with ease.
The Montego's design is both elegant and functional. With a length of 5098 mm, a width of 1872 mm, and a height of 1527 mm, the car offers ample interior space for passengers and cargo. The wheelbase of 2868 mm contributes to a smooth and stable ride, while the ground clearance of 130 mm ensures that the car can handle various road conditions. The trunk offers a generous 595 liters of storage space, making it ideal for family trips or daily errands.
